And from Recover.gov:

of the $787 Billion ARRA that was granted by the congress, only $268 Billion (34%) has actually been “spent”. I say “spent” because $92 billion of that is actually tax benefits.

Only from the federal government can you get the rationale that allowing someone to keep money they earned counts as a gift from you. Following this logic, when robberies go down, it’s actually due to “robbery credits” being issued by criminals. We should be thanking the criminals, not the police.

Also, Texas has received $12,422,624,473 that went to a reported 28,456.57 jobs at a cost $436,546.78 per job.

San Angelo (specifically, zip code 76903) received a total of $15,880,785 that went to create/save a total of 7.25 jobs ($2,190,453.10 per job).
